International additions add strength to Marble City Hawks, suggests Martin Conroy

IT Carlow Basketball Head Coach Martin Conroy says the addition of foreign imports has greatly strengthened Marble City Hawks.

The two teams clash in a National League Division One top of the table clash in IT Carlow on Sunday, and speaking to KCLR, Martin says that a number of the Marble City girls have experience of playing with IT Carlow.

“They are serious, fantastic core of girls there. Aine Sheehy, Sheila(Aine’s sister), Claire Kelly, all these girls have been involved in the National League maybe for the last two or three seasons. Those three girls played with a season with us for Carlow for a year and then they went back and set up their own club in MC Hawks, and the addition of the American Kelly and I think Kelly is a Canadian girl, so you have got Katie Fox as well, they are two fantastic additions to the club and Julian is doing a great job there.”

The Hawks have moved up to third in the league table with a 58-43 win over Fr. Matthew’s in O’Loughlin Gaels this past weekend. in the National League Division 1. Kelly O’Hallahan put in a dominating performance, racking up 17 points and 11 rebounds with Katie Fox also firing on all cylinders.

In a post to Facebook, the coaches praised the efforts of the local ladies on the court.

“The contribution of the local girls (Phil, Claire, Aine, Liz, Sheila and Maira) was the story of the game for me. They stood up to the challenge and gave the team another option for scoring when a team focused on shutting down Kellly O’H. For us as a coaching team this is the proudest and significant part of the victory. This demonstrates the strength and versatility of the team when challenged. What can’t be ignored is the effort and tempo that Katie Fox brings to the team, while the stats don’t show this. Without her the team would have struggled to compete tonight. For this Katie gets the player of the game.”

IT Carlow welcome Marble City Hawks and will be looking to preserve their unbeaten run in the league, having gotten the better of the Hawks earlier in the season. To their advantage, ITC have two games in hand while still holding on to the top of the league at this stage of the season.

Tip off is at 1.30pm in the Barrow Centre this Sunday.
